i used to do this on my alesis on steve db's advice.
at that time i was using m1 mk2 in an untreated room. the m1 is well known for having a heavy bottom end which resulted in my mixes being quite light lower down. basically stuffing the sub ports took a lot of bass out of what i was hearing which in turn forced me to push the bass harder, resulting in a more realistic mix.. so its not actually a myth :)
Thats the usual case ive heard for it. It deppends on the mons and the room acoustics on whether its a good idea to do.
